About The Position

About the Role: As a CBRE Business Intelligence Sr. Analyst, you will be responsible for conducting advanced research, data mining, reporting and interpretation of company performance metrics. This job is part of the Data Science & Analytics job function. They are responsible for reviewing data that supports improving effectiveness and predicting outcomes to develop business intelligence. What You'll Do: Generate and review reports using aggregate data from multiple sources to assist in creating a complete evaluation, improvement, or recommendation. Review the accuracy of information provided and respond to escalated requests from management and vendors. Understand and work with advanced scenario planning tools and models. Investigate new trends in general business conditions. Identify opportunities for large improvements among the clients and company. Work with personnel from other departments and information technology groups to facilitate successful project implementations. Review the maintenance and reporting of benchmarks and performance metrics. Act as subject matter expert for key systems and processes and day-to-day functions. Apply general knowledge of standard principles and techniques/procedures to accomplish assigned tasks and solve routine problems. Have a broad knowledge of own job discipline and some knowledge of several job disciplines within the function. Lead by example and model behaviors consistent with CBRE RISE values. May convince to reach an agreement. Impact the quality of own work and the work of others on the team. Work primarily within standardized procedures and practices to achieve objectives and meet deadlines. Explain complex information to others in straightforward situations. What You'll Need: To perform this job successfully, an individual will need to perform each crucial du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form essential functions. Bachelor's Degree preferred with 2-5 years of relevant experience. In lieu of a degree, a combination of experience and education will be considered. Understanding of existing procedures and standards to solve slightly complex problems. Ability to analyze possible solutions using technical experience to apply appropriate judgment and precedents. In-depth knowledge of Microsoft Office products. Examples include Word, Excel, Outlook, etc. Strong organizational skills with an inquisitive mindset.
